Abstract
In 1997, Kohno et al. have reported numerically that the improving modified Gauss–Seidel method, which was referred to as the IMGS method, is superior to the SOR iterative method. In this paper, we prove that the spectral radius of the IMGS method is smaller than that of the SOR method and Gauss–Seidel method, if the relaxation parameter ω ∈ ( 0 , 1 ] . As a result, we prove theoretically that this method is succeeded in improving the convergence of some classical iterative methods. Some recent results are improved.
